Abstract

The utility model relates to an ultrahigh-voltage line system comprising a single-hanging-point duplex tension insulator string. The single-hanging-point duplex tension insulator string comprises a hanging-point metal fitting, U-shaped rings, a traction plate, a first dual-yoke plate and a pair of duplex tension insulator strings which are sequentially connected; each of the duplex tension insulator strings includes a suspension insulator and a dual-yoke plate part connected with the suspension insulator; each dual-yoke plate part includes a second dual-yoke plate, a grading and shielding ring, a first string part and a second string part; and the second dual-yoke plates in the duplex tension insulator strings are connected by a supporting frame. According to the utility model, up-and-down rotation and left-and-right rotation can be realized; a traditional hanging plate does not need to be bent into various dip angles so as to adapt to different height differences, which provides convenience for processing; the length of the two strings does not need to be adjusted by a parallel hanging plate and an adjusting plate which are different in length according to the size of the rotation angle after the single-hanging-point duplex tension insulator string is hung at a single hanging point; and the wire hanging is convenient for the string type.

Background technology
The gold utensil that China's 500kV supertension line adopted in the past is to continue to use the national gold utensil Uniting of making typical gold utensil series and finishing in 1986 in conjunction with group in 1979 three basically.These result of designs send the power transformation construction to make valuable contribution to guaranteeing gold utensil part quality, quickening 500kV.Yet, to compare with developed countries, no matter these gold utensils are from product material, structure, mechanical performance, or all there is larger gap in the aspect such as electric property.Along with the continuation of China reform and opening-up deeply and the further developing of power industry, the requirement of optimal design is more and more urgent.For this reason, we need to improve gold utensil strength of materials grade, simplify to connect, and improve the gold utensil reliability, and it is long to shorten string, reduces the tower head size.
Hardware is first parts that the gold utensil insulator string connects with cross arm of tower, namely is transitioned into dynamic interface property gold utensil from static state, stressed complexity, and not only itself is easily frayed, also will cause the damage of adjacent gold utensil.The hanging point structure of China's 500 kilovolt is still continued to use the hanging point form of 220 kilovolt at present, and namely tangent tower adopts the U-shaped link plate, and strain tower adopts the hanging wire veneer.Because the load of 500 kilovolt is large more than 4 times than 220 kilovolt, tower is generally higher, in running, because the External Force Acting such as icing, strong wind, ice-shedding and issuable wire noon are moving, the hanging wire node bears very high mechanical load, and the size and Orientation of these mechanical loads is often to change, when insulator string hanging wire node does not have between enough hinged performances or hinge axes and the shaft tower load-bearing component distance larger, on the node element or at vertical load gold utensil element, produce very large moment of flexure.This moment of flexure may cause shaft tower member or vertically load gold utensil damage.China's 500 kilovolts of large rooms line once causes the wearing and tearing of U-loop and ball-eye because of the hanging point dysplasia, ruptures and goes offline accident.The Soviet Union's 500 kilovolt are also once because of strain insulator-string hanging point unreasonable structure, when conductor galloping hanging point be connected gold utensil and destroy, cause nearly 100 kilometers wires to land, accident also appears in the hanging point of tangent tower.In the heavy ice line design, once tried out hinge type strain insulator hardware, this gold utensil both direction rotates not block flexibly and does not grind, and shortcoming is that weight is large, cost is high, processed complex.
Simultaneously because there is difference of height, and traditional thread gripping-board need to be bent to multiple inclination angle, need to and adjust the length that plate be regulated string by parallel link plate during hanging wire, specification requirement is high, installs also inconveniently, brings certain difficulty to the installer.

The first U-loop 2 and the second U-loop 4 openings wear the screw position thicken with the ring bar directly equate, reduce ring portion hole back gauge, enter the shearing face to alleviate local forging stress and screw thread, make rotation more flexible.
Gold utensil moves under various harsh climates and filthy environmental condition, so gold utensil Material selection and processing quality all should meet the requirement of related standards, has enough mechanical strengths, wear-resisting and decay resistance to guarantee the gold utensil part.
Gold utensil optimization also needs to improve constantly in material except need are constantly improved on hardware fitting structure, just can make hardware 1 part compactness, miniaturization, thereby improves the reliability of gold utensil.
1. sheet material: what the past was general is A3 sheet material, about its tensile strength 370N/mm2, now adopt the steel board of domestic high-quality, its tensile strength is greater than 490N/mm2, can make the plate attenuate, alleviate, and its fatigue behaviour and mechanical strength all can satisfy preferably gold utensil and make requirement.
2. hardware 1 material such as wrought such as grade: also change the whole forging of 45# steel into by the A3 steel, make tensile strength bring up to 600N/mm2, be convenient to the product lightness.
